Tragedy in Argentina as DC3 plummets near Zarate

An Argentine Airlines DC3 crashed near Zarate Argentina killing at least 25 of 31 aboard. Police said the plane with 28 passengers and 3 crew plunged to the ground just short of the airstrip and exploded in flames after a fire was reported on board.

Highway 69 at 121 intersection receives safety upgrades

The Highway Department added blinker lights at the U. S. 69 State 121 intersection in Trenton. Large stop signs previously failed to stop all drivers, but the new blinkers and signs are intended to prevent collisions and improve safety.

Texans Face February Draft Quota Set At 517

The Texas Selective Service Board issued a February draft call for 517 Texans as part of a national 12,000 man Army call. The state quota for the month was 812, and the February draft will largely rely on volunteers aged 19 to 25.

Hoffa Threatens Selective Strike By Six National Truckers

Teamsters President James R. Hoffa warned a nationwide strike against six trucking firms if a national contract is not agreed by next Wednesday. The move targets Chicago terminals with a plan to spread nationwide, as talks hinge on wages vacations and pension terms for 400 000 union members.

Bonham Day Highlighted At Southwestern Exposition In Fort Worth

Bonham marks its day at the 1964 Southwestern Exposition and Fat Stock Show in Fort Worth on Sunday February 2 the closing day of the event. The Bonham Quarterhorse Association plans 16 or more riders in the grand entry with Mary Ann Jennings introduced to the audience. Bryce McIntyre reports 78 tickets are available from the Chamber of Commerce office or through the association. Mrs Sharon Reeves Atchley from Bonham is a top ranch girl barrel racer among 44 competitors for a 3900 dollar purse sponsored by the Bonham Chamber of Commerce.

Johnson urges quick enactment of 11 billion tax cut

President Johnson told the Senate Finance Committee that delaying the tax cut keeps 660 million dollars per month from workers pay. He urged a 14 percent payroll withholding rate immediately after enactment, not waiting until next January. He warned delay would postpone economic stimulus into late winter or spring 1965.

Goldwater Rebukes ICBM Reliability During NH Stop

Senator Barry Goldwater, on a New Hampshire campaign swing, said ICBMs are not dependable and urged a defense posture centered on manned aircraft. He criticized Johnson's State of the Union spending claims and called for disclosure of unreliability of long range missiles.

Kennedy Says He Will Stay In Cabinet Through Election

Atty. Gen. Robert F. Kennedy announced he will remain in his cabinet post through the presidential election and may support the campaign for the Democratic Party. He declined to commit to his future plans, citing ongoing service as his primary interest and openness to returning to public life later if he leaves government.

Erhard Urges Free Two Way Traffic Through Berlin Wall

Chancellor Ludwig Erhard urged East Germany to allow two way traffic across the Berlin Wall. He told the West German parliament that visits both ways could aid reunification, but West Berlin's status and ties to West Germany must remain unchanged. He noted Christmas visits by West Berliners to East Berlin as a clear answer to West Germany’s reunification aim.
